After a pool accident, prioritize safety and seek medical attention if needed. Document the scene and contact information for witnesses. Then contact a pool accident attorney to evaluate your options and protect your rights. A prompt review helps preserve important evidence and may influence the timeline for any claim.
Fault is determined by who had a duty of care, whether that duty was breached, and whether the breach caused your injuries. Investigators may examine pool maintenance records, signage, safety barriers, and witness statements to establish responsibility.
Damages can include medical expenses, rehabilitation costs, lost wages, and non-economic damages for pain and suffering. Some cases may also cover future medical needs and reduced earning capacity.
California generally imposes a statute of limitations for personal injury claims. It is important to consult an attorney promptly to ensure your rights remain protected and to avoid missing deadlines.
While you can negotiate with insurers on your own, a knowledgeable attorney helps evaluate offers, gather supporting evidence, and negotiate from a position of strength. An attorney can also explain legal options if negotiations stall.
Many personal injury cases work on a contingency basis, meaning you pay legal fees only if you obtain compensation. There may be costs for investigations, expert consultations, and filing fees, which the attorney can discuss upfront.
Some cases settle before trial, while others proceed to court. Our team weighs the strengths of your case, negotiates for a fair settlement, and prepares to pursue litigation if needed.
Damages for pain and suffering are assessed based on injury severity, impact on daily life, and surrounding circumstances. An attorney helps quantify non-economic damages to support a fair settlement or verdict.
Bring any accident reports, medical records, photos, witness contacts, and details about the incident, including dates, times, and locations. Also note any communication with insurers or property owners.
